1. Respect Personal Space


One of the fundamental principles of air travel etiquette is respecting personal space. Remember, you're sharing a confined space with others. Avoid leaning your seat back abruptly, as it can infringe on the limited legroom of the person behind you. Before reclining, glance back to ensure you're not causing discomfort to the passenger behind you.


2. Mind Your Volume


Maintaining an appropriate noise level is crucial during flights. Conversations should be held at a considerate volume, and electronic devices should be used with headphones. This practice ensures a peaceful environment for fellow travelers who might want to read, relax, or catch some sleep.

3. Be Courteous to Cabin Crew


The cabin crew plays a pivotal role in ensuring a safe and comfortable flight. Treat them with respect and courtesy. If you require assistance, use the call button discreetly and patiently wait for their response. Recognizing their hard work contributes to a positive atmosphere on the plane.


4. Follow Seating Etiquette


When taking your seat, be mindful of those around you. Gently place your belongings in the overhead compartment to avoid accidentally hitting others. If you're seated by the window, be considerate when needing to access the aisle, and vice versa. This simple courtesy prevents unnecessary disruptions.


5. Keep Clean and Tidy


Maintaining a clean personal space is essential for a harmonious flight. Use your tray table responsibly, and avoid spilling food or drinks. If you're traveling with children, ensure they understand the importance of cleanliness too.


6. Limit Lavatory Time


Long lines can form outside lavatories during a flight. Minimize your time in the restroom to accommodate other passengers. Additionally, ensure you leave the lavatory in the same condition you found it, ready for the next person to use.


7. Mindful Use of Reclining Seats


Reclining seats can offer extra comfort, but it's essential to be considerate. Before reclining, gauge the space available and the impact on the person behind you. If you notice discomfort, adjust your seat accordingly or engage in a polite conversation about finding a suitable compromise.


8. Avoid Excessive Alcohol Consumption


While enjoying a drink on a flight is acceptable, excessive alcohol consumption can lead to disruptive behavior and discomfort for others. Consume alcoholic beverages in moderation and maintain a composed demeanor throughout the journey.
